- [ ] **Template Render Benchmark Sign-off.** Before the Wrenleaf signing key is committed, each plugin author present must confirm their templates render the ceremony manifest in under the agreed budget on the reference host. Record the measured times in the ledger and have the officiant countersign. Once all benchmarks pass, record the recovery passphrase the officiant provides on the line directly below.

vault phrase of tagag-yadup = ralys-caseth-novys-istael

Ticket #— Vault locked: LargeDiff credentials

New folks: the Hollowpane vault holding deploy credentials for LargeDiff (our big-file diff viewer) auto-locked after three failed attempts. Builds are blocked. Don't retry logins — that extends the lockout. Use the manual unseal flow documented in the Fernbrook runbook instead. The unseal step requires the recovery passphrase below.

recovery phrase for fahof-fawip: casael-fenael-wenix

Quick context before you dig in: the Fernwick reporting tier reads from replicas, and when lag spikes, dashboards silently show stale numbers. This alarm watches per-replica lag, smooths it over a short window, and pages only after sustained breach — we got burned by flappy alerts last quarter. Don't tweak thresholds inline; they live in one config block, reproduced below.

tuning constants:
BUDGETS = {
    "holok": 995,
    "fenys": 1003,
    "eliiel": 433,
    "pelox": 727,
    "gorwyn": 193,
}